CommCare Selected as Semi-Finalist for Buckminster Fuller Challenge
“CommCare: Tools for a New Community Health Workforce” was selected as a Semi-Finalist for the Buckminster Fuller Challenge announced by the Buckminster Fuller Institute on March 21, 2012 (press release available here).
The Buckminster Fuller Challenge is an annual international design Challenge awarding $100,000 to support the development and implementation of a strategy that has significant potential to solve humanity’s most pressing problems.
The jury will select a winner who will be revealed at a conferring ceremony in New York City on June 6, 2012. The winner will be presented with the OmniOculi sculpture and the $100,000 prize money to honor and encourage further development of their work.
